Covid-19 mitigation
policies to keep us safe

We take the health of our students and volunteers very seriously. After the extended shutdown of our services, we are very happy to be able to once again invite musicians and students into our new facilities. The ability to safely run our programs in person relies on everyone's cooperation following our temporary safety proceedures.

If you have recenlty had Covid or may have been exposed, please speak with a board member outside or before arriving. We will admit recovered persons without current symptoms on the 6th day after their Covid symptoms first appeared or they first tested Covid positive. We will insist that potentially exposed persons full apply the mask and bell cover guidance below.

Mandatory Covid precautions include:

  • Check-in online at enter.faasl.org upon entering our conservatory.
  • Sanitize hands upon entering.
  • Spaced seating and individual music stands. People residing in the same household may sit near one another and share music stands.
  • Brass instruments are to void their spit onto disposable dinner plates.

Optional Covid precautions that may be reinstated by CDC or ACPHD guidance include:

  • Temperature check during check-in.
  • Regular masks worn when not eating or drinking.
  • Specialty masks worn while playing an instrument.
  • Instrument bell covers.
  • Wipe your stand and chair with a sanitization wipe after use.
  • Rehearsal breaks will occur every 50 minutes or less.
  • Lessons will be limited to 20 minutes to allow for cleaning and airflow between classes.
